3 Reasons To Buy A Brand New Motorcycle

Posted on

If you are a motorcycle enthusiast, you could be trying to decide whether you'd like to purchase a new or used bike. As someone who loves motorcycles, you might just be excited about finally owning a bike of your own, and buying used can make sense in some cases. However, you may want to take a look at new motorcycles at a motorcycle dealership first. Here's why.

1. Enjoy Improved Safety Features

For one thing, it is important to focus on personal safety any time that you are riding a motorcycle. The good thing about a new motorcycle is the fact that you can take advantage of some of the new and improved safety features that are out there, so it's a good idea to take a look at some of the new models and to compare the safety features so that you can choose the safest bike possible. By combining this with other important safety tips, such as wearing a helmet every time that you ride and watching your speed, you can help keep yourself safe when you're on two wheels.

2. Spend Less Time Working on Your Bike

Even though you might not mind spending a little bit of time tinkering with your bike every now and then, you probably want to spend more time riding it than working on it. With an older motorcycle, you could end up with a bike that has problems and that needs frequent repairs. With a new bike, however, you can often enjoy a warranty, so you won't have to worry about the cost of buying parts or having repairs done. Additionally, a newer bike is sure to be more reliable than an older one, so you should not have to worry about it breaking down in the first place.

3. Enjoy a Newer Look

Even though you might ride your motorcycle for the fun of it, you might still like the idea of showing it off to others. If it's an older bike, people might not be quite as impressed. With a brand new bike that has all of the newest and best accessories, however, you are sure to turn a lot of heads.

There are a lot of great used motorcycles on the market. However, this does not mean that you should not check out the new options at a dealership first. When you do, you might find that going with a new motorcycle is truly the way to go.
